C is CMPI, he's 16mo and we have been reintroducing very very slowly. The only thing different he's eaten this week is biscuits which have skimmed milk powder in them. He hasn't had these specific ones before but has had food with skimmed milk powder before. He last had one of those biscuits yesterday morning. He had also eaten quite a lot of fruit up until Saturday too.

The last 3 days his bowels have been very loose - yesterday and today being the worst. His bum is very sore because of the amount of dirty nappies. It's very runny and yellow - like newborn poo? Sorry TMI?

Does it sound like the biscuits? Luckily we have a dietician appointment tomorrow anyway but tbh I get more help and advice here than from her :o

Ok so we've seen the dietician. She said it defo sounds like it was the skimmed milk powder. She suggested 100% dairy free for 3 months and then try again but not skimmed milk powder, trace milk in another form?

Bowel movement this morning was still soft but normal colour and no mucous so the worst seems to have passed :) thank goodness :)

Dietician did say that he is quite young anyway (16mo) and it could be another year at least before he can tolerate any dairy but she also said that 99% of her patients have grown out of the intolerance by the time they were 4 so I'm hoping he will but if not, it's not the end of the world.
